1.Cflags
Intel Core 2 Duo/Quad / Xeon 51xx/53xx, Pentium Dual-Core T23xx+/Exxxx的硬件信息为:
vendor_id : GenuineIntel
cpu family : 6
model : 15
model name : Intel(R) Core(TM)2 CPU XXXX @ XXXGHz
对于32bit的系统,安全的Cflags是这样的:
CHOST="i686-pc-linux-gnu"
CFLAGS="-march=prescott -O2 -pipe -fomit-frame-pointer"
CXXFLAGS="${CFLAGS}"
对于64bit的系统,安全的Cflags是这样的:
CHOST="x86_64-pc-linux-gnu"
CFLAGS="-march=nocona -O2 -pipe -fomit-frame-pointer"
CXXFLAGS="${CFLAGS}"

3.自动降频
内核的配置 Linux Kernel Configuration: CPU frequency scaling
Power management options --->省电方式(Governor)
ACPI (Advanced Configuration and Power Interface) Support --->
[*] ACPI Support
<*> Processor
CPU Frequency scaling --->
[*] CPU Frequency scaling
<*> CPU frequency translation statistics
[*] CPU frequency translation statistics details
它们决定了你的CPU运行的频率。最常用到的可能是'按需分配(ondemand)'和'保守(conservative)'了。你可以按照你的需要来进行调整。
Conservative 将CPU设置为最省电的状态,当CPU需要使用更多电力的时候一步步地提升CPU的频率. Ondemand 将CPU的频率设置为最低,当CPU在最低频率时如果使用率达到100%把CPU的频率提升到额定频率。 Powersave将CPU的频率一直设置为最低。 Performance 使CPU保持额定频率运行。 Userspace 允许你手动设置CPU的频率。
你可以随时改变你的CPU的省电方式。
